Create a New Scenario to Connect LinkedIn Data Scraper and NetSuite
In the workspace, click the “Create New Scenario” button.

Add the First Step
Add the first node – a trigger that will initiate the scenario when it receives the required event. Triggers can be scheduled, called by a LinkedIn Data Scraper, triggered by another scenario, or executed manually (for testing purposes). In most cases, LinkedIn Data Scraper or NetSuite will be your first step. To do this, click "Choose an app," find LinkedIn Data Scraper or NetSuite, and select the appropriate trigger to start the scenario.

Save and Activate the Scenario
After configuring LinkedIn Data Scraper, NetSuite, and any additional nodes, don’t forget to save the scenario and click "Deploy." Activating the scenario ensures it will run automatically whenever the trigger node receives input or a condition is met. By default, all newly created scenarios are deactivated.
Test the Scenario
Run the scenario by clicking “Run once” and triggering an event to check if the LinkedIn Data Scraper and NetSuite integration works as expected. Depending on your setup, data should flow between LinkedIn Data Scraper and NetSuite (or vice versa). Easily troubleshoot the scenario by reviewing the execution history to identify and fix any issues.

Are there any limitations to the LinkedIn Data Scraper and NetSuite integration on Latenode?
While the integration is powerful, there are certain limitations to be aware of:
- Data transfer is subject to the API rate limits of both LinkedIn Data Scraper and NetSuite.
- Custom field mappings may require advanced configuration.
- Real-time data synchronization depends on workflow execution frequency.
